Master Packager Pro是一种免费的应用程序打包工具,它帮助IT管理员成为专业的打包师。无论你是初级用户还是专业打包师,Master Packager Pro都可以让你更便捷地查看、编辑和创建MSI文件。它使得MSI文件的操作变得更简单,减少了不必要的点击和操作,提升了工作效率。

file_38

Master Packager Pro的另一大特点是它极易上手,无需你有任何的预先经验。它提供了一流的培训课程,从基础知识到专家级别的案例分析,你可以按照自己的节奏进行学习。这也使其适应性更强,可以应付各种不同的应用程序打包需求。

Master Packager Pro的设计理念是使一个现代的安装程序应该具备的特性---便捷、高效和用户友好。它的开发者为用户提供了专业级别的MSI/MSIX打包服务,并会定期推出更新,以满足用户不断变化的需求。总的来说,Master Packager Pro是一个强大而实用的工具,旨在简化应用程序打包的过程,提升工作效率。

表过滤器

使用表过滤器可以在选定的行中快速查找所需的内容。
快捷键:Ctrl+Shift+F
轻松处理 95k+ 行表

搜索/查找和替换

在 MSI 表中搜索任何内容或使用查找和替换功能。
可以使用区分大小写、匹配整个单词、正则表达式。
选择表和列以限制特定表中的操作。
快捷键:Ctrl+F

隐藏空表

在表编辑器中隐藏空表以仅处理现有内容。

编辑表架构

使用编辑表架构功能完全自定义和创建 MSI 表。

导出/导入/删除表

导出、导入或删除表可以轻松快速地完成。

在线 MSDN 帮助

在线 MSDN 帮助允许探索有关每个表的所有技术细节。

VBS/JSCRIPT 编辑器

二进制和自定义操作表中的 VBS 和 JScript 编辑器。

十六进制/十进制值编辑器

以十六进制或十进制格式编辑值 - 选择您更喜欢的一种。

添加预定义和自定义表

添加预定义表或创建新的自定义表。

跟踪和清理 MSI 和 MST 中的更改

Master Packager 通过为 MST 文件的单元格和行着色来跟踪更改,如果直接在 MSI 文件中进行编辑,也可以跟踪更改。如果 MSI 文件中有太多更改,您可以通过重新打开 MSI 文件以使用右上角菜单中的清理按钮来重置单元格和行颜色。

加载/保存二进制文件

在二进制、图标和其他表中加载和保存二进制文件。为了使打包过程更快,请添加 ctrl+c 和 ctrl+v 功能,将文件直接粘贴和复制到二进制单元中,或者从 MSI 中复制和粘贴。

从媒体表中构建/提取驾驶室

可以直接从媒体表中构建和提取 cab 文件。

表关系追踪

可以使用工具底部的“关系”选项卡轻松跟踪表关系。双击该行,工具将移动到该表列。

ICE验证

ICE 验证显示您的 MSI 的警告或错误。Microsoft 的 darice.cub 文件是默认验证文件,但您可以设置一个验证文件的数量并设置默认文件。验证的快捷键是 F5。Ctrl + E 将对所有警告和错误进行排序以进行监督。

高级值查找

高级值查找有助于轻松快速地查找值。

将修改后的单元格排序到表格顶部

将修改的单元格排序到表格顶部功能有助于概览 MST 文件中的更改。如果有任何更改,此功能也可以直接在 MSI 中使用。Ctrl + D 快捷键就可以了。也可以从上下文菜单中完成相同的操作。

提取并更改 .ICO 文件

从“exe”和“dll”文件中提取.ico 文件。

验证警告/错误排序到表顶部

当 MSI 有很多错误和警告时,这非常有用,可以对它们进行排序以便于查看。

清理数据库功能

清理数据库功能允许从 MSI 中删除内置的 cab 文件,在这种情况下可以减少 MSI 的大小。

创建/应用/删除变换

创建、应用和删除转换文件。

将单元格值恢复为原始值

不仅可以使用工具提示查看原始值,还可以将其恢复为原始值。

级联删除

当删除与其他表行有关系的行时,Master Packager 会显示级联删除窗口,以查看还有哪些内容将被删除。

粘贴行(覆盖)

在属性表下的表编辑器中,如果行已存在,使用此功能粘贴行将不会创建重复项,而是会覆盖现有行。将多行从一个 MSI 复制到另一个 MSI 时非常有用。

电子签名

使用数字签名功能对您的 MSI 进行签名。

高级编辑器

高级编辑器使编辑变得简单,并通过一键单击自动执行任务,否则直接在 MSI 表中需要执行多个手动操作。

一般信息

显示有关 MSI 的一般信息。

卸载或更改程序

显示卸载或更改程序的信息。

摘要信息

显示 MSI 的摘要信息。

文件编辑器

查看、编辑和构建 MSI 文件和文件夹。

注册表编辑器

在 MSI 中查看、导入、导出和编辑注册表。

功能编辑器

添加、查看和编辑功能、组件和文件。

快捷方式编辑器

查看和编辑 MSI 中的快捷方式。

INI 文件编辑器

在 MSI 中查看和编辑 INI 文件。

应用程序搜索编辑器

设置和查看应用程序搜索文件、注册表和目录。

环境变量编辑器

设置和查看环境变量。

升级编辑器

设置和查看升级代码。使用默认按钮设置标准升级情况 - 退出 MSI 升级代码和版本,如果需要升级的 MSI 具有相同的升级代码。

合并模块编辑器

设置和查看合并模块。

自定义操作编辑器

设置和查看自定义操作

安装执行序列编辑器

设置和查看安装执行顺序。

服务编辑

设置和查看服务

服务控制编辑器

设置和查看服务控制

文件扩展名

设置和查看文件扩展名

响应变换

从 MSI 对话框更改生成 MST 文件 - 简单、快速且仅进行所需的更改。

编辑权限

编辑 MSI 文件、文件夹和注册表权限。

导出文件或目录

右键单击文件或目录并将其导出,而不导出所有其余文件。

从 MSI 中提取特定文件/目录

从 MSI 中提取特定文件/目录

导入 ODBC 数据源

在您的 MSI 中设置 ODBC 配置,而无需了解如何使用 MSI 技术进行设置。只需在计算机上设置 ODBC 设置,使用 Master Packager 打开 MSI,选择 ODBC 数据源视图并单击编辑,然后按导入按钮并从计算机中选择 ODBC。就是这样。Master Packager 将使用所需信息填写所有 MSI 表,使您成为 Master Packager。

模板

主打包程序模板功能旨在允许应用程序打包程序自动执行 MSI/MST 上的重复任务。模板还可以作为您最喜欢的自定义操作的一站式存储,只需单击一下即可应用。PowerShell 支持允许创建和存储自定义 PowerShell 脚本,这些脚本将在应用模板并将返回的 PowerShell 脚本值添加到 MSI 表时执行。

预定义的自定义操作

1) 将 HKCU 注册表应用于所有用户 - 选择 HKCU 注册表文件,添加,即使在系统安装下,MSI 也会将其应用于所有用户。
2) 删除所有用户的 HKCU 注册表 - 选择 HKCU 注册表文件,添加,即使在系统卸载下,MSI 也会将其删除给所有用户。
3) 复制到用户配置文件 - 选择文件或文件夹以及每个用户的路径,将其复制到所有用户的位置。也可在系统安装下使用。
4) 从用户配置文件中删除 - 在每个用户位置选择需要为所有用户删除的文件或文件夹。也可在系统安装下使用。
5) 运行 PowerShell 脚本(仅限专业版)- 选择 .ps1 文件以在 MSI 安装期间执行。支持 MSI 日志记录和退出代码控制。

运行 POWERSHELL 脚本

自定义操作允许您创建 PowerShell 脚本。

在文件中追加或添加文本行

在文件中追加或添加文本行。打包 SAP 等需要修改服务文件的应用程序时的完美解决方案。

注册/取消注册 DLL
  • 只需选择 DLL 即可注册/取消注册 DLL。
  • 安装和卸载 MSIX 包
  • 安装和卸载 MSIX 包
包装大师

使用我们设计的用户界面和自动化创建 https://psappdeploytoolkit.com/ 包装器。

优点:
• 无需编写脚本
• 比编写脚本更快
• 每个包都是标准化的
• 可与您现有的#PSADT 模板一起使用
• 主要功能是免费的

PSDT 行动

使用此功能,您可以创建并保存预定义的 PSADT 操作,例如用于添加文件、创建注册表等的 PowerShell 示例。

脚本编辑器

您可以直接从 Master Wrapper 软件编辑 Deploy-Application.ps1 文件。这将节省您的时间,因为您不需要使用其他脚本编辑器软件打开 Deploy-Application.ps1。

声明:本站所有文章,如无特殊说明或标注,均为本站原创发布。任何个人或组织,在未征得本站同意时,禁止复制、盗用、采集、发布本站内容到任何网站、书籍等各类媒体平台。如若本站内容侵犯了原著者的合法权益,可联系我们进行处理。